chore: Clean up config

This commit is contained in:
Antoine Cotten 2022-11-17 21:01:15 +01:00
parent eba8d3837d
commit 9f674eca40
No known key found for this signature in database
GPG Key ID: 94637E68D4A79DD0
9 changed files with 18 additions and 18 deletions

View File

@ -32,11 +32,11 @@ services:
args: args:
ELASTIC_VERSION: ${ELASTIC_VERSION} ELASTIC_VERSION: ${ELASTIC_VERSION}
volumes: volumes:
- ./elasticsearch/config/elasticsearch.yml:/usr/share/elasticsearch/config/elasticsearch.yml:ro,z - ./elasticsearch/config/elasticsearch.yml:/usr/share/elasticsearch/config/elasticsearch.yml:ro,Z
- elasticsearch:/usr/share/elasticsearch/data:z - elasticsearch:/usr/share/elasticsearch/data:Z
ports: ports:
- "9200:9200" - 9200:9200
- "9300:9300" - 9300:9300
environment: environment:
ES_JAVA_OPTS: -Xms512m -Xmx512m ES_JAVA_OPTS: -Xms512m -Xmx512m
# Bootstrap password. # Bootstrap password.
@ -58,10 +58,10 @@ services:
- ./logstash/config/logstash.yml:/usr/share/logstash/config/logstash.yml:ro,Z - ./logstash/config/logstash.yml:/usr/share/logstash/config/logstash.yml:ro,Z
- ./logstash/pipeline:/usr/share/logstash/pipeline:ro,Z - ./logstash/pipeline:/usr/share/logstash/pipeline:ro,Z
ports: ports:
- "5044:5044" - 5044:5044
- "50000:50000/tcp" - 50000:50000/tcp
- "50000:50000/udp" - 50000:50000/udp
- "9600:9600" - 9600:9600
environment: environment:
LS_JAVA_OPTS: -Xms256m -Xmx256m LS_JAVA_OPTS: -Xms256m -Xmx256m
LOGSTASH_INTERNAL_PASSWORD: ${LOGSTASH_INTERNAL_PASSWORD:-} LOGSTASH_INTERNAL_PASSWORD: ${LOGSTASH_INTERNAL_PASSWORD:-}
@ -78,7 +78,7 @@ services:
volumes: volumes:
- ./kibana/config/kibana.yml:/usr/share/kibana/config/kibana.yml:ro,Z - ./kibana/config/kibana.yml:/usr/share/kibana/config/kibana.yml:ro,Z
ports: ports:
- "5601:5601" - 5601:5601
environment: environment:
KIBANA_SYSTEM_PASSWORD: ${KIBANA_SYSTEM_PASSWORD:-} KIBANA_SYSTEM_PASSWORD: ${KIBANA_SYSTEM_PASSWORD:-}
networks: networks:

View File

@ -2,7 +2,7 @@
## Default Elasticsearch configuration from Elasticsearch base image. ## Default Elasticsearch configuration from Elasticsearch base image.
## https://github.com/elastic/elasticsearch/blob/main/distribution/docker/src/docker/config/elasticsearch.yml ## https://github.com/elastic/elasticsearch/blob/main/distribution/docker/src/docker/config/elasticsearch.yml
# #
cluster.name: "docker-cluster" cluster.name: docker-cluster
network.host: 0.0.0.0 network.host: 0.0.0.0
## X-Pack settings ## X-Pack settings

View File

@ -13,7 +13,7 @@ services:
ENT_SEARCH_DEFAULT_PASSWORD: 'changeme' ENT_SEARCH_DEFAULT_PASSWORD: 'changeme'
ELASTIC_PASSWORD: ${ELASTIC_PASSWORD:-} ELASTIC_PASSWORD: ${ELASTIC_PASSWORD:-}
ports: ports:
- '3002:3002' - 3002:3002
networks: networks:
- elk - elk
depends_on: depends_on:

View File

@ -18,7 +18,7 @@ processors:
- add_cloud_metadata: ~ - add_cloud_metadata: ~
output.elasticsearch: output.elasticsearch:
hosts: ['http://elasticsearch:9200'] hosts: [ http://elasticsearch:9200 ]
username: elastic username: elastic
password: ${ELASTIC_PASSWORD} password: ${ELASTIC_PASSWORD}

View File

@ -17,7 +17,7 @@ services:
args: args:
ELASTIC_VERSION: ${ELASTIC_VERSION} ELASTIC_VERSION: ${ELASTIC_VERSION}
volumes: volumes:
- apm-server:/usr/share/elastic-agent/state:z - apm-server:/usr/share/elastic-agent/state:Z
environment: environment:
FLEET_ENROLL: '1' FLEET_ENROLL: '1'
FLEET_TOKEN_POLICY_NAME: Agent Policy APM Server FLEET_TOKEN_POLICY_NAME: Agent Policy APM Server

View File

@ -7,7 +7,7 @@ services:
args: args:
ELASTIC_VERSION: ${ELASTIC_VERSION} ELASTIC_VERSION: ${ELASTIC_VERSION}
volumes: volumes:
- fleet-server:/usr/share/elastic-agent/state:z - fleet-server:/usr/share/elastic-agent/state:Z
environment: environment:
FLEET_SERVER_ENABLE: '1' FLEET_SERVER_ENABLE: '1'
FLEET_SERVER_INSECURE_HTTP: '1' FLEET_SERVER_INSECURE_HTTP: '1'

View File

@ -19,7 +19,7 @@ processors:
- add_cloud_metadata: ~ - add_cloud_metadata: ~
output.elasticsearch: output.elasticsearch:
hosts: ['http://elasticsearch:9200'] hosts: [ http://elasticsearch:9200 ]
username: elastic username: elastic
password: ${ELASTIC_PASSWORD} password: ${ELASTIC_PASSWORD}

View File

@ -24,7 +24,7 @@ metricbeat.modules:
#- image #- image
- memory - memory
- network - network
hosts: ['unix:///var/run/docker.sock'] hosts: [ unix:///var/run/docker.sock ]
period: 10s period: 10s
enabled: true enabled: true
@ -32,7 +32,7 @@ processors:
- add_cloud_metadata: ~ - add_cloud_metadata: ~
output.elasticsearch: output.elasticsearch:
hosts: ['http://elasticsearch:9200'] hosts: [ http://elasticsearch:9200 ]
username: elastic username: elastic
password: ${ELASTIC_PASSWORD} password: ${ELASTIC_PASSWORD}

View File

@ -2,4 +2,4 @@
## Default Logstash configuration from Logstash base image. ## Default Logstash configuration from Logstash base image.
## https://github.com/elastic/logstash/blob/main/docker/data/logstash/config/logstash-full.yml ## https://github.com/elastic/logstash/blob/main/docker/data/logstash/config/logstash-full.yml
# #
http.host: "0.0.0.0" http.host: 0.0.0.0